NOT flash, just rattled.
The great dither turned into a wobble in the middle of last week as the polls turned nasty and gobbled up Gordon Brown's margin of error. Suddenly, the idea of an early general election looked less and less attractive, and the Labour briefing squad took flight like a flock of pigeons after a firework. The Great Man looks diminished this weekend, like a gambler whose bluff has been called. His popularity has been shown to be fragile, his authority is undermined, his integrity suddenly under question.
